Part of Huang Tse-hsiu's "High Mountains, Ancient Affections"? series, the documentary photo is full and natural. In the portrait format, the subjects— two indigenous women in the village of Jiayang (Slamaw), a mother-in-law and her daughter-in-law—are squatting on the ground and talking. The woman on the center-right, wearing a white blouse, black pants, and a gray headscarf, head turned to the left, is the daughter-in-law, the work's main subject. Behind her, the mother-in-law, an older woman with facial tattoos, fills out the background. The women's quiet interaction adds a vivid, emotional quality to the work, a touching portrayal worthy of careful appreciation.
